Recommended Parts to Flat Tow a 2003 Land Rover Discovery SE
Question:
Just wanted to know what parts I needed to flat tow a 2003 LandRover Discovery SE
asked by: Mike H
Expert Reply:
For your 2003 Land Rover Discovery SE, you will need baseplates, tow bar, safety cables, electrical connection, supplemental braking, and a high-low adapter.
I recommend starting with the Blue Ox Base Plate Kit - Fixed Arms # BX2902 which are a custom fit and then using the Blue Ox Avail Tow Bar - Motorhome Mount - 10,000 lbs # BX7420 which comes with the safety cables needed. You will then need to use a high-low adapter to get within the safe zone for towing and I've linked the page to your options and attached an article to assist. I also recommend the Blue Ox Base-Plate and Receiver Lock Kit - Qty 4 # BX88177 to secure all these components.
For your wiring connection and vehicle lighting I recommend the Roadmaster Diode 7-Wire to 6-Wire Flexo-Coil Wiring Kit # RM-15267. This will give you the connection and give you the ability to utilize the factory tail light wiring while still protecting the vehicle electric circuits.
For your braking system I recommend the Demco SBS Stay-IN-Play DUO Supplemental Braking System - Proportional # SM99251. This braking system is a customer favorite because once installed you literally just flip a switch to put it into tow mode and it will brake with the same pressure and timing as your motorhome.
With these components and following the instructions for flat towing/recreational towing behind a motorhome in your owners manual you will be ready to go.
